Orleans: A Journey Through History and Culture

Orleans, a city that's often overlooked, is a true gem. Nestled in the Loire Valley, this city is a treasure trove of historical landmarks and cultural experiences. Let's get down to brass tacks: Orleans is a city where history breathes, where every cobblestone whispers tales of the past. History lovers, you're in for a treat! From the iconic Joan of Arc to the medieval architecture that graces the city, Orleans is a living museum. The city played a pivotal role in French history, especially during the Hundred Years' War. Joan of Arc famously liberated the city from the English siege in 1429, a moment that is still celebrated today. The presence of Joan of Arc is felt everywhere, with statues, museums, and historical sites dedicated to her memory. Walking through the streets of Orleans, you can't help but feel a connection to this rich past.

Monaco: A Realm of Glamour and Luxury

Now, let's zoom over to Monaco, the second smallest country in the world, and boy, is it a different story! Monaco, a sovereign city-state on the French Riviera, is the epitome of luxury, glamour, and exclusivity. This tiny principality is famous for its casinos, high-end boutiques, and the annual Formula 1 Grand Prix. Let's be real, Monaco is where the rich and famous come to play. Monaco is a hub for high-end entertainment and leisure. The iconic Monte Carlo Casino is a must-visit, offering a glimpse into the world of high-stakes gambling and luxurious surroundings. The city also hosts numerous international events, including the Monaco Grand Prix, which draws crowds from all over the world. The harbor is filled with yachts, and the streets are lined with luxury cars, creating a visual spectacle that's unique to Monaco. The cultural scene in Monaco is equally impressive, with a focus on arts and entertainment. The Opéra de Monte-Carlo hosts world-class performances, and there are numerous art galleries and museums showcasing a variety of art forms. The city is also home to beautiful gardens, such as the Jardin Exotique, which offers breathtaking views of the coastline. For those who love the finer things in life, Monaco is a dream come true.
